I have recently done a clean install of windows xp. I have not yet
installed service pack 2. The only programs I have installed are MS
office 2000. I have installed my wireless lan card with the latest
drivers.

Everything was going fine, but suddenly a windows stop error occured.

Stop: 0x0000008E (0xC0000005,0F72EFE63,0xF7C11948,0x00000000)
netbt.sys - Address F72EFE base at F72CF000 DateStanp 3dbde304

I am a bit worried of it coming again. Can anyone help identify the
problem and have any suggestions of how to remove it?
